Part Description

The FRDM-MCXA174 features a powerful MCX A174 Arm® Cortex®-M33 core that operates at speeds of up to 180MHz. It includes up to 256KB of Flash memory and 64KB of RAM, along with 8KB of error correction code (ECC). The board supports various connectivity options such as high-speed USB Type-C® connectors, CAN, SPI, I2C, and UART interfaces, making it suitable for a wide range of applications. Additionally, it comes equipped with an onboard MCU-Link debugger, which simplifies the debugging process. The board also supports expansion through industry-standard headers, allowing for easy integration with other modules and peripherals.

Applications

  • Brushless DC Motor (BLDC) control
  • Motor drives
  • Permanent Magnet Synchronous Motor (PMSM)
  • Vital signs monitors
  • Air conditioning (AC) systems
